谷歌浏览器的开发者工具详解
在现代网页开发中,浏览器工具的使用已经变得不可或缺。其中,谷歌浏览器(Google Chrome)提供的开发者工具(DevTools)以其强大的功能和友好的界面,成为了开发者和设计师们的首选。本文将深入探讨谷歌浏览器的开发者工具,帮助您更好地理解其功能和应用。
### 一、开发者工具的打开方式
要打开谷歌浏览器的开发者工具,您可以使用以下几种方法:
1. 鼠标右键:在网页的任意位置右键单击,选择“检查”或“检查元素”。
2. 快捷键:Windows用户可以按`Ctrl + Shift + I`,Mac用户则可以按`Command + Option + I`。
3. 菜单导航:点击右上角的三个竖点,选择“更多工具”->“开发者工具”。
无论使用哪种方法,您都将看到一个新的面板出现在浏览器窗口的右侧或底部。
### 二、主要功能模块
谷歌浏览器的开发者工具主要由以下几个模块组成,每个模块提供了不同的功能:
1. **元素(Elements)**:此模块允许您查看和编辑网页的HTML和CSS结构。您可以通过选择元素,实时修改其样式,从而帮助调试布局问题。
2. **控制台(Console)**:此功能区用于显示JavaScript的输出和错误信息。开发者可以在此执行JavaScript代码,测试功能并调试程序。
3. **网络(Network)**:网络面板提供了关于网页加载过程的信息,包括资源的加载时间、请求和响应的详细信息。您可以使用此工具诊断性能瓶颈及优化网络请求。
4. **源代码(Sources)**:这一模块允许您查看和调试网页的JavaScript源代码。您可以设置断点,逐行执行代码,从而更深入地理解程序逻辑。
5. **性能(Performance)**:通过该工具,开发者可以记录网页的运行时性能数据,包括帧率、内存使用情况等,从而帮助检测和优化性能问题。
6. **应用(Application)**:在此面板中,您可以查看和管理网页存储的各类数据,如Cookies、Local Storage、Session Storage等。此外,您还可以管理和检查Service Workers。
7. **安全(Security)**:安全标签能够显示当前页面的安全信息,包括HTTPS和证书相关的信息。它帮助开发者确保网页安全合规。
### 三、常用技巧与实践
在使用开发者工具时,有一些技巧可以提高您的工作效率:
- **使用缩略图(DOM Breakpoints)**:在元素面板中,可以设置DOM断点,当DOM发生变化时,执行到断点处可以查看实时效果。
- **性能分析**:在性能面板中,使用“记录”功能观察性能变化,尤其是在复杂的动画和交互场景中,帮助识别性能瓶颈。
- **样式调试**:通过元素面板中的“Computed”标签,您可以快速查看元素计算出的样式,并识别哪些样式被覆盖。
- **运行响应式设计测试**:开发者工具中有一个“设备模式”,可以模拟不同的设备和屏幕尺寸,帮助检查响应式布局效果。
### 四、总结
谷歌浏览器的开发者工具功能强大且灵活,是网页开发和调试过程中不可或缺的工具。无论您是初学者还是资深开发者,掌握这些工具不仅可以提高工作效率,还能帮助您创造更好的用户体验。通过本文的介绍,您可以更好地利用谷歌浏览器开发者工具,为您的网页开发之旅增添助力。